Craghoppers Named Official Apparel Partner of National Geographic

National Geographic has selected Craghoppers adventure travel apparel as an exclusive licensed apparel partner for North America. The deal covers National Geographic-branded apparel for the United States, Canada and Mexico at stand-alone retail and online stores.

Select key styles will be specifically manufactured for the National Geographic-branded product line. Net proceeds from the sale of these products will support vital exploration, conservation, research, and education programs, says the National Geographic.

Craghoppers’ National Geographic-branded apparel will be available at retail in spring 2015.
